A Hometown Mission, Inc.: Helping Families in Need is a charitable organization that was formed in 2008. We began as A Hometown Christmas, but due to expansion and the need to assist families throughout the year we made the decision to change the name and scope of the organization. However, we don’t want to forget where we started and the heart of our organization.

Sadly, many people in our own hometown do not get to experience Christmas the way we do. For them, loss of jobs, income and other family struggles bring a very different Christmas experience.

A Hometown Mission, Inc. began as a way to share these traditions and sentimental memories to family’s right here in our own community; perhaps even someone right across the street…in our own hometown. As we sat around our own dinner table we contemplated how to share what we have with those around us. The idea of A Hometown Mission, Inc. was formed.

In our first year we supplied Christmas gifts, food baskets, clothing, blankets, heaters and Bibles to over 100 families and 250 children in the McLennan county area.

With the help of several churches, Sunday school classes, life groups and many individual contributors we were able to share the joy of the holiday season to our hometown.
